Abstract

The article studies phenomenon of diaspora diplomacy of Russia as an instrument of “soft power” on the example of the practice of the city of Moscow. Scientific and practical significance of the chosen issue lies in the comprehension of the influence of domestic approach of interaction with compatriots on the specifics and dynamics of the formation of an attractive image of the state. Scholarly novelty of the article lies in the fact that it is devoted to the case of diaspora diplomacy at the sub-state level, which has not been studied before. The authors study peculiarities of working with diasporas in Russia’s foreign policy; two fundamental categories of dialogue activities are analyzed: firstly, partnership cooperation with compatriots, and secondly, expatriate resettlement programs. Through the prism of theoretical and practical-political analysis, the article identifies main directions for intensifying work with the Russian diaspora at the federal and regional levels. Practical recommendations formulated by the authors, based on the positive experience of the city of Moscow, can be used to optimize approaches to cooperation with compatriots not only in Russia’s foreign policy, but also in other states or sub-state actors.
